Output 6027e37112091c76ca41512de683bd2aac5be31e99619b28dd9c8f38a2e18d0a:107

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59ae0553f9bb49d31acd7ee70f2b2251a2016131b63c4f26e2f4f2a4317256ea
address
bc1ptxhq25lehdyaxxkd0mns72ez2x3qzcf3kc7y7fhz7ne2gvtj2m4qvsvlnh
transaction
6027e37112091c76ca41512de683bd2aac5be31e99619b28dd9c8f38a2e18d0a
spent
true